RE: The RATS! deck
Relentless rats how you continue to provide more amusement and lead even more players to insanity trying to find enough copies to fill a deck.
This deck could work in theory but the relentless rats deck really needs thrumming stone which is long gone from standard. The coat of arms is unnecessary as your rats will be stupidly big if they all hit the table and they don't have the trample which would make the coat of arms more useful. The main problem with the deck is that it is slow. You are dropping your first rat on turn 3 with another 2 on turns 4 and 5. You can then start dropping 2 a turn once you get 6 lands which is not always going to happen on the 6th turn. This deck needs disruption like duress, inquisition of kozilek, or cheap removal. The problem is not lowering the concentration of the rats themselves as the deck does not work without them.
